Latest Patents

Lecce's most recent patent is titled "Computer Aided Rebar Measurement and Inspection System." This invention encompasses a comprehensive system designed to obtain fine-level rebar measurements, as well as images or videos of rebar structures. The system includes several key components, such as a data acquisition system, a 3D point cloud model generation system, a rebar detection system, a rebar measurement system, and a discrepancy detection system. Together, these elements work to ensure that rebar structures meet the specifications outlined in a 3D Building Information Model (BIM).
